Andre Dubus III’s standalone novels span four decades of literary fiction, from his debut Bluesman (1993) to Such Kindness (2023). These books share a focus on working-class characters caught in difficult circumstances. House of Sand and Fog (1999), his best-known work, tells the story of a former Iranian Air Force colonel and a recovering addict whose lives collide over a repossessed California bungalow. The Garden of Last Days (2008) takes place over a single night at a Florida strip club in the days before September 11. Dirty Love (2013) is a set of four connected novellas about love and loss on the Massachusetts coast.

Is House of Sand and Fog based on a true story?

The novel is fiction, but Dubus has said it was inspired by real events involving the collision between the American Dream and bureaucratic injustice. It was adapted into a 2003 film.

What is Such Kindness about?

Such Kindness (2023) follows a former carpenter navigating life in subsidized housing after a disabling injury, exploring questions of identity, pride, and dependence on others.
